# Flaglight Rollouts — Approvals

Quick version for on-call: any rollout touching more than 5% of traffic needs an approval in Flaglight before the ramp continues. Kill switches don't need approval — just flip them and note it in the incident channel. Scheduled ramps pause automatically if error budget burns hot. If you're stuck at 2 a.m. with a pending approval, there's one person authorized to override, and that's the approver below.

account owner for tagep-bafof: Norael Gilax Juleth

### Runbook: InkMill Markdown Pipeline — Renderer Stall

If rendered previews stop updating, first check the InkMill worker queue depth; a stall above five minutes means the sanitizer stage is wedged. Drain the queue with `inkmill drain --safe`, then restart workers one at a time to preserve cache warmth. Record the restart in the incident log, and include the build token printed below.

trace token, bawig-yageg: htk6_3563df

Subject: Memtrace cut-over complete

Team,

Cut-over to Memtrace v2 for GPU memory profiling finished last night. Old v1 agents are disabled; any tickets referencing v1 dashboards should be closed as resolved-by-migration. Sampling overhead is now under 2% and allocation traces include kernel names. Known gap: profiles older than 30 days were not migrated. Point customers at the v2 docs for setup questions. For reference when troubleshooting, the agent now runs with the following configuration.

settings of bagaf-bawip:
[aldax]
port = 5000
region = south-4
host = aldax.brasklabs.corp
team = brivan
timeout_ms = 2000
retries = 2

Subject: Welcome to the Taxgrid rotation

Hey! Quick orientation for the rate-lookup cache. It holds jurisdiction tax rates with a 24-hour TTL, and the most common page is a stampede after the nightly invalidation — usually self-heals in two minutes, so don't panic-flush. If rates look wrong for a single region, check the upstream sync job before touching the cache itself. Flush commands, stampede history, and the regional sync checklist are all written up on the internal page.

wiki page, yahig-hawep: https://jira.urlaqstack.local/view/dash/merge_requests/deploy/deploy/pages/spaces/63058a4852ba09d6ca329feb